Output 52af905c1636be9c13d028799c360645509fb83da5545d86c6d70eaa99287809:0

value
4595150
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3068b5de01237ec4963a7365bc6506c67c9c311c OP_EQUAL
address
366yoABKVAuDdqjGFupttbVanU2SpL8obf
transaction
52af905c1636be9c13d028799c360645509fb83da5545d86c6d70eaa99287809